City of Rockland adopts Fiscal Year 2027 Municipal Budget
Tue, 06/23/2026 - 9:00am
The City of Rockland adopted the Fiscal Year 2027 Municipal Budget during the June 22, 2026 City Council meeting. According to the City, in a news release, the Budget was adopted following months of public workshops, review, and community input.
"The FY27 budget reflects a balanced approach – investing in the services and infrastructure residents depend on today while positioning Rockland for long-term success and responsible fiscal management," said the City, in the news release.
"At a time when communities across the state continue to face rising costs, Rockland has adopted a municipal budget that remains focused on fiscal responsibility and critical investments in our city," said City Manager Tom Luttrell. "This budget strengthens core city services, supports critical infrastructure and community priorities, and keeps municipal spending growth below the rate of inflation. It reflects a disciplined approach to managing taxpayer dollars while positioning Rockland for continued success."
"The City’s FY27 budget reflects a continued commitment to delivering high-quality municipal services while maintaining a strong focus on fiscal responsibility and long-term financial sustainability," said the release. "Despite ongoing inflationary pressures and rising costs throughout the local economy, the municipal budget was developed with careful cost controls and strategic planning, resulting in a budget that remains below the rate of inflation. This approach aligns with the 2022 Comprehensive Plan and helps protect taxpayers while preserving essential city services.
"While focusing on fiscal responsibilities, the adopted budget makes targeted investments in public safety, including support for police, fire, and EMS operations to ensure residents and visitors continue to receive reliable emergency services. The budget continues investment in public infrastructure and capital maintenance, helping address long-term needs while reducing the risk of larger future costs. In addition, the budget includes support for city parks, recreation facilities, and community spaces that contribute to quality of life and make Rockland an attractive place to live, work, and visit.
"The City's commitment to economic vitality is maintained through continued support for downtown services, harbor operations, and investments that strengthen Rockland's role as a regional economic center. At the same time, Rockland remains committed to responsible financial management, maintaining adequate reserves, pursuing grants and outside funding opportunities, and carefully evaluating expenditures to maximize value for taxpayers."
